In The Witcher 3: Wild Huntthere are plenty of different ways things can end, and this holds true for side characters like Phillip Strenger, the Bloody Baron, baron death witcher 3. Introduced early on as baron death witcher 3 player runs around Velen, the Baron is a key part of Geralt's quest to find Ciri, and will only give aid if the witcher helps him find his missing wife and daughter. Like most people in the grim fantasy world of The Witcher franchise, Phillip is neither a happy nor good person, and how his story ends depends less on Geralt's personality, and more on how events unfold. The order that Witcher 3's main quests are completed is what will determine the outcome.

This is the final quest with the Bloody Baron and is affected by one of the main quests in The Witcher 3. If you freed the spirit, it comes down to if you do it before or after starting the main quest " Ladies of the Wood ". Head to the village of Downwarren to meet the baron. When you all are together, head to the village. Take care of any Drowners you spot along the way. When you arrive at the village, the Baron and his men will meet Tamara and her band of Witch Hunters. After searching the village, they will find Anna in a state of shock over the loss of the orphans.

Geralt meets this less-than-savory character when the witcher is directed to Crow's Perch in Velen during his initial search for Ciri. Despite being a morally questionable individual, it's hard not to get wrapped up in The Baron's arc and the fractious relationship he shares with his now absentee wife and daughter. Geralt helps The Baron track down his estranged family members in the "Family Matters" quest. However, completing this singular quest won't bring about an end to the family's tragic story. To see the tale through to completion, you must also complete the "Return to Crookback Bog" quest, and keep in mind that the choices you make earlier in the game affect The Baron during the quest. Note: this quest will fail if not completed before starting The Isle of Mists. Head to Downwarren where, depending on your choice during The Whispering Hillock , the village will either be ravaged and destroyed or no different from when it was last seen. In either case, the Ealdorman will be alive and will tell Geralt and Phillip about a group of witch hunters being led by a lass that recently passed through and went down into the swamps. When you say you're ready, Phillip will call his men and start heading towards the orphanage. Important: don't stray far away from him or else the quest will fail. However, the game is very lenient here and generally you can stray over m away before it fails. Phillip will talk as you make your way through the swamp, before being attacked by some drowners. While his men don't really need to survive, they do fall easily and are useful distractions later, so if you wish, you can run a bit ahead to take them out beforehand.

Regardless of how Anna dies, Geralt must return to Crow's Perch to collect his payment.

Arriving at Crow's Perch , Geralt's greeting will vary depending on how he treated the Baron's men in the quest The Nilfgaardian Connection. If he killed them, the townsfolk here will be afraid of his coming and the guards will be hostile and will not let Geralt pass the gate. If Geralt did not kill the Baron's men he should have little trouble convincing the gate guards to allow him to see the Baron.
